Volkswagen Weighs Traton Stock Sale, Bloomberg Reports
-- Volkswagen is considering the sale of up to 1 billion euros ($1.08 billion) in Traton stock to capitalize on the commercial-vehicle maker's surging share price, Bloomberg reports, citing people familiar with the matter.
-- Volkswagen has been talking to potential advisors about a sale to institutional investors through an accelerated bookbuilding as soon as the next few weeks, Bloomberg reports.
-- Volkswagen didn't respond to a request for comment.
